I have seen Dishka (50 cal) “technicals” and a few others and they are totally useless except for pumping large numbers of rounds downrange and “praying” you hit someone.
The first and second rounds might go close to where you are aiming, but then the vehicle starts to tilt back. That slight deviation sends the rounds way into the sky and well over the heads of the people you are aiming at. However, they are usually as untrained as the technical crew and they bury themselves into the ground.
US troops normally understand this, and return fire in an aimed and expeditious manner at the “technical”. This is why technicals are not used that much against US troops. At least not more than once by that particular crew.
